Oh yeah, I have both Pandora & last.fm apps on my G1. If you mean more generic streaming services there are ways, yes. Pandora and last.fm both stream over EDGE, 3G and of course WiFi.

The browser is great, and has full touch screen support and If you are familiar with the iphone and the pinch zoom controls it has that as well. Flash support is there, albeit slightly basic. Flash video's can sometimes be a pain in the ass to play properly though.

I came from windows mobile 6.1 to Android and from my own personal experience it's much much better than WM. As an added bonus if you are into tweaking, tinkering and playing with custom ROM's there is a large community over at XDA that are making leaps and bounds with the open source OS.
